在现代网络环境中,尤其是当我们使用突破网络限制的工具如Clash时, 我们可能会遇到clash bytes为0这一问题。这种情况往往会影响我们的网络使用体验,甚至干扰某些重要应用程序的正常运行。本文将,就此问题进行DA深入分析,提供有关原因、解决方法、以及常见问题解答等多方面的信息。
什么是clash bytes为0?
当我们提到clash bytes为0时,意思是我们在使用Clash网络工具时,发现数据流量为0;这种情况可能发生在性能不佳、本地或远程服务器异常等多种情况下。同时,这一现象通常伴随着网络不稳定或连接中断。
bytes为0的含义
- 数据流量为0:表示在一段时间内没有数据通过,可能因为网络断开或配置错误。
- 网络连接中断:导致我们无法与预期的远程服务器建立正常连接。
- 没有有效的流量:可能是防火墙设置、DNS问题等多种原因导致的。
造成clash bytes为0的原因
要解决这个问题,我们首先需要搞清楚根本原因。以下是一些可能导致clash bytes为0的常见原因:
1. 配置文件错误
- 配置文件中存在语法错误或关键参数未按要求设置。
- 网络路由器设置与代理工具不兼容。
2. 网络问题
- 本地网络信号不稳定或网络中断。
- 供应商的限制或网络阻塞。
- ISP(互联网服务提供商)限制了特定 类型的流量。
3. 防火墙设置
- 防火墙开启并阻止了Clash的正常工作。
- 防火墙规则未放行Clash所需的端口。
4. DNS问题
- 未能正确解析DNS,例如伪代理设置的DNS没有被正确导入。
- 默认DNS不可用。
5. Clash软件问题
- 软件版本过旧,可能无法正常处理新的协议。
- 服务器端问题,例如日期过期或被封。
如何解决clash bytes为0的问题
针对以上几种情况,我们可以尝试以下几个解决方案来解决clash bytes为0问题:
1. 检查并修正配置文件
- 打开配置文件,使用文本编辑器检查是否存在错误配置。
- 叶渐正rule项或合约域与寻常情况匹配。
- 使用最新的配置方案,以确保兼容性。
2. 测试网络连接
- 使用ping命令测试网络是否可用。
- 尝试重启网络设备(如路由器、调制解调器)。
- 使用其他设备连接网络,确保故障不在于设备。
3. 更新或调整防火墙设置
- 检查防火墙设置,看是否阻拦了Clash用的端口(默认6030)。
- 暂时关闭防火墙,或在防火墙中为Clash服务添加例外.
4. 更改DNS设置
- 尝试使用公共DNS(如Google DNS 8.8.8.8 或 Cloudflare 1.1.1.1)。
- 检查DNS是否通畅,进行适当更改。
5. 更新Clash软件
- 检查当前所用版本是否为最新,如果不是请进行更新。
- 若还存在问题,尝试卸载后重新安装。
如何检测与分析clash bytes为0的问题
为了更有效地解决问题,进行检测和分析是必不可少的。
使用日志软件
- 日志分析工具可以帮助你确定拒绝连接的原因。
- 找到何时bytes为0, 初步排查时连接的IP或端口状态。
常用的调试命令
如下命令有助于获取网络状态以及流量量:_
- traceroute:分析路由路径;
- nslookup:获取DNS解析情况;
- curl:用于发送请求检验接口是否健全;
常见问题解答(FAQ)
问:如何检查Clash的配置是否正确?
答:可以手动查看配置文件,确保所有项及规则久与路线设置正确,然后其障碍指向本张列表。
问:是否可以使用其他代理工具代替Clash解决此问题吗?
答:可以尝试其他代理工具,但通常要进行比较,以审视功能需求与网络情况的兼容程度。
问:clash bytes为0是否意味着Clash失效?
答:不一定,有可能是局部问题,只需寻找根源造成限制并修正后即可恢复。
问:影响Clash用正常协议的应用程序多不多呢?
答:各类应用都有可能受阻,要关注所用应用逻辑是否与代理功能的一致,常见的有视频软件与社群应用。
本文分析了clash bytes为0的问题,希望能够有所帮助。频繁撞到这一问题的用户,推荐仔细阅读configuration他_handlers,并第一眼必须查了解些可能的问题。
正文完